When our son was 36 hours old we were getting ready to leave the hospital and the nurse came in for official discharge.  Those of you who have had kids know this is the time they give you all those important instructions, “back to sleep”, “umbilical cord care….” 

Those of you who have had more then one kid know that this speech gets  progressively less interesting with each discharge.  While I am sure the nurse had Scott’s undivided attention the first time we heard the speech, he seemed easily distracted this time around.  The lighting though the window had caught his eye and I could hear he was taking a constant stream of pictures…  click, click, click, click…
